Reddit silver stackers attack the COMEX – What’s next for silver?
Reddit silver stackers took aim at the COMEX last week. Andrew Maguire breaks down the gold and silver markets in the wake of this unprecedented action.
Looking ahead, the precious metals expert explores the intriguing similarities between current silver market conditions and those witnessed in June 2010, when silver rallied beyond belief.
Additionally, the long-time wholesaler reveals that COMEX physical gold and silver is coming into the crosshairs for delivery, once more, with significant tonnage already targeted.

Andrew Maguire has almost 50 years’ experience working in the precious metals industry as an independent Loco London metals trader and analyst, where he has provided Precious Metals Advisory and Trading services for international hedge fund managers, bullion banks, directors, metal traders and many of the largest global institutions.
Andrew has built strong relationships with US and UK regulatory bodies, having worked as an advisor for the Commodity Futures Trading Commission, (CFTC) and the Department of Justice, (DOJ). In the UK, Andrew is currently providing advisory services to the UK and the Financial Conduct Authority, (FCA).
